WordPress安装失败可能由于多种原因,包括插件不兼容、PHP版本过低、配置文件错误等,为解决这些问题,建议首先确认PHP版本符合WordPress要求,检查并禁用可能冲突的插件,查看并纠正配置文件中的错误也是一个重要的步骤,如果问题依旧存在,可以查阅WordPress官方文档或寻求专业帮助,从而确保WordPress能够顺利安装并运行。
WordPress是一款功能强大且流行的内容管理系统(CMS),许多网站都使用它作为后台管理平台,在安装WordPress的过程中,许多用户可能会遇到各种问题,导致安装失败,本文将列举一些常见的WordPress安装失败原因,并提供相应的解决方法。
常见原因及解决方法
服务器环境问题
原因: 服务器环境不满足WordPress的要求,如PHP版本过低或过高,数据库配置错误等。
解决方法:
- 确保服务器安装了支持的PHP版本,WordPress推荐使用PHP 7.4及以上版本。
- 检查并修复数据库配置文件(wp-config.php),确保数据库名称、用户名和密码正确无误。
文件权限问题
原因: 文件或目录权限设置不当,导致WordPress无法正常运行。
解决方法:
- 更改所有文件和目录的权限为644。
- 将上传目录的权限设置为755,以便WordPress能够正常上传文件。
数据库连接问题
原因: 数据库服务器无法访问或配置错误,导致WordPress无法连接到数据库。
解决方法:
- 确保数据库服务器正在运行,并且WordPress配置文件中的数据库名称、用户名和密码正确。
- 检查数据库的主机名(通常为localhost或127.0.0.1),确保WordPress能够通过网络连接到数据库服务器。
服务器防火墙或安全设置问题
原因: 服务器防火墙或安全设置阻止了WordPress的安装程序或数据库连接。
解决方法:
- 调整服务器防火墙或安全设置的规则,允许WordPress的安装程序和数据库连接。
- 如果使用了安全插件,请检查插件的设置,确保没有阻止WordPress的正常运行。
安装程序文件损坏或缺失
原因: 下载的安装程序文件损坏或缺失,导致安装失败。
解决方法:
- 从官方网站重新下载WordPress安装程序,并确保文件完整无损。
- 在安装前,先备份当前的WordPress安装目录,以防万一。
WordPress安装失败可能由多种原因引起,包括服务器环境、文件权限、数据库连接、服务器防火墙或安全设置以及安装程序文件等问题,本文提供的解决方法希望能帮助您解决这些问题,顺利安装WordPress,如果遇到更复杂的问题,建议查阅WordPress官方文档或寻求专业技术人员的帮助。